The community-focused programs at Shiloh Elementary in Modesto, California, are making a difference! The school stresses clear academic and behavioral expectations and uses testing, intervention, and parent involvement to make sure students do well. Shiloh Elementary is a great place for kids to learn and grow because it has a rural school feel and a strong sense of community.
The school has recently held events like Back-to-School Night and reminders about physical and medical requirements for each grade level. These events show how much the school cares about the health and happiness of its students. Shiloh Elementary's goal is to set clear expectations for behavior and academics so that students can grow up to be respectful, responsible, and motivated adults.
